Critics of HB 105 say that, if it passes during the legislative session that kicks off next month, it will cripple Marion County’s horse farms and horse breeding operations, eliminate jobs, and severely damage anything associated with the horse industry.
Those opposing the measure say Marion County, known as the Horse Capital of the World, will be a shadow of itself. They urge local leaders, legislators representing Marion County, horse fans, and anyone who is connected to or enjoys the area’s beautiful horse farms to unite and stand against the bill.
In a statement, the Gulfstream Park racetrack in south Florida says it believes “in working together on a sensible and sustainable long-term solution” for thoroughbred racing in Florida.
